Brief Summary
The aim of the study is to measure salivary fluoride and silver levels up to 7 days post-treatment. The participants will be 6 healthy adults. They will be given a fluoride free toothpaste to use the...

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Patients with at least one canine or premolar
- Patients with Dentin hypersensitivity
- Patients with healthy gingiva
Exclusion
- Patients taking any of these medication: antidepressivem anticonvulsive, antihistaminic, antihypertension, antihemetic, antiespasmodic.
- Pregnancy
- Patients under radiation therapy
- Patients under chemotherapy
- Patients with alterations of salivary glands like Sjogren syndrome or Diabetes Mellitus with Xerostomia
- Patients with sensitivity to silver or other ions of heavy metals
